Example social media associate requirements on a job description

Social media associate requirements can be divided into technical requirements and required soft skills. The lists below show the most common requirements included in social media associate job postings.
Sample social media associate requirements
  • Bachelor's degree in Marketing, Communications, or related field
  • Experience with social media platforms including Facebook, Twitter, LinkedIn, and Instagram
  • Proficiency in social media management tools such as Hootsuite or Sprout Social
  • Ability to analyze and report on social media metrics
  • Basic knowledge of HTML and graphic design principles
Sample required social media associate soft skills
  • Excellent written and verbal communication skills
  • Ability to multitask and prioritize tasks effectively
  • Strong attention to detail and ability to spot errors
  • Creative and innovative mindset
  • Ability to work well in a team environment and collaborate with others

JPMorgan Chase & Co. social media associate job description

The Social Media Associate/Sr. Associate for Chase will support a LinkedIn-focused social media ambassador program aimed at raising awareness for Chase's Technology and Product & Experience teams as an exciting place to work for prospective employees, while highlighting our people, culture, innovations, community and more. This position reports to the Head of Chase Technology and Product Communications. Responsibilities include, but are not limited to:
Creating organic content for a LinkedIn-focused social ambassador program. Supporting the ongoing development and execution of an editorial calendar, including content creation of assets (working with internal agencies to edit photo/video assets) and copywriting Social posts on behalf of senior executives. Partnering closely with PR, creative and brand marketing teams to provide feedback and assist in the creation of social first concepts. Working closely with Chase's communications and social media team to craft engaging content using audience, industry, and social listening insights. Track monthly KPIs and report performance using Sprinklr, adobe analytics and applicant tracking systems.


Qualifications and Skills:


3-4 years of experience in Social Media and/or Content strategy highly preferred. Experience using Sprinklr with strong knowledge of social media landscape and trends (focus on LinkedIn). Experience supporting thought leadership profiles, ability to copywrite on behalf of executives, in their tone of voice and language. Experience supporting organic social media campaigns. Ability to source content ideas from SMEs and turn them into digestible long and short pieces of content. Excellent written and verbal communications skills. Self-starter mentality with the ability to navigate ambiguity. Highly creative individual with enthusiasm to conceptualize and implement programs that are disruptive while maintain brand elevation. Team player with enthusiastic attitude and entrepreneurial spirit. Eager to learn, contribute, and make an impact.

The Steppingstone Foundation (TSF) prepares students from historically marginalized communities to access, navigate, and graduate from college through two initiatives, the Steppingstone Scholars Program and the National Partnership for Educational Access (NPEA). The Steppingstone Scholars Program is a direct-service program in Boston that provides academic, social-emotional, and college-readiness services to students, called Scholars, beginning as early as fifth grade and continuing all the way through college graduation. The Steppingstone Scholars Program consists of five components: Admissions, the Academy, Middle School Success, High School Success, and College Success. NPEA connects the people, practices, and innovations for eliminating barriers to educational access, and college and career success for historically marginalized students.


Department and Position Overview:
At Steppingstone, we believe that social emotional learning is essential to Scholars' success in middle school, high school, and beyond, and that this learning needs to be infused into all parts of the program for it to be most effective. To this end, the SEL programming at Steppingstone is largely preventative, consisting of community building programming, psychoeducational curriculum, an Advising system based on strong relationships, and staff professional development.


The SEL Associate will work with the Senior Director of Social Emotional Learning to ensure the social and emotional needs of Scholars are incorporated into all aspects of Steppingstone's programming. The majority of the SEL Associate's time will be spent helping to design and implement Steppingstone's psychoeducational curriculum, working to identify the SEL needs of Scholars and families and recommending and developing relevant programming. The SEL Associate will also be a member of several collaborative teams, helping to plan professional development for staff and initiatives to create a positive program climate and culture. There will also be opportunity to work with Scholars and families, providing short term 1:1 interventions, small groups, and referrals.
